TANAMIZNI QURAYOTGAN YASHIRIN KUCH — OQSILLAR: TUZILISHI, FUNKSIYALARI VA BIOLOGIK AHAMIYATI

Ushbu ilmiy maqolada oqsillarning inson organizmidagi o‘rni, ularning biologik tuzilishi hamda hayotiy jarayonlarni ta’minlashdagi muhim funksiyalari tahlil qilinadi. Oqsillar tirik organizmlarda asosiy strukturaviy va funksional biomolekulalar hisoblanib, ular hujayra tuzilishini shakllantirish, fermentativ reaksiyalarni boshqarish, modda almashinuvini tartibga solish hamda immun himoya mexanizmlarida faol ishtirok etadi. Maqolada oqsillarning biosintezi, metabolizmi hamda ularning organizm rivojlanishi va homeostazini saqlashdagi ahamiyati ilmiy manbalar asosida yoritilgan. Shuningdek, oqsil yetishmovchiligining fiziologik jarayonlarga salbiy ta’siri va uning sog‘liq uchun oqibatlari ham ko‘rib chiqiladi. Tadqiqot natijalari oqsillarning inson salomatligini saqlash va organizmning normal faoliyatini ta’minlashdagi muhim o‘rni mavjudligini ko‘rsatadi
